From: Sylwester Nawrocki <sylvester.nawrocki@gmail.com> To: kgene.kim@samsung.com Cc: ben-linux@fluff.org, linux-samsung-soc@vger.kernel.org, linux-arm-kernel@lists.infradead.org, Sylwester Nawrocki <sylvester.nawrocki@gmail.com> Subject: [PATCH 01/10] ARM: S3C24XX: Free the backlight gpio requested in Mini2440 board code Date: Sat, 30 Jun 2012 14:08:53 +0200 [thread overview] Message-ID: <1341058142-30438-2-git-send-email-sylvester.nawrocki@gmail.com> (raw) In-Reply-To: <1341058142-30438-1-git-send-email-sylvester.nawrocki@gmail.com> The backlight gpio must not be left requested in the board code, otherwise s3c24xx_led driver can't successfully claim it. So request the backlight gpio, configure it to proper state and gpio_free right away. This change is required for converting the s3c24xx_led driver to the gpiolib API. Signed-off-by: Sylwester Nawrocki <sylvester.nawrocki@gmail.com> --- arch/arm/mach-s3c24xx/mach-mini2440.c | 4 ++-- 1 files chang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-s3c24xx/mach-mini2440.c b/arch/arm/mach-s3c24xx/mach-mini2440.c index f092b18..bd6d252 100644 --- a/arch/arm/mach-s3c24xx/mach-mini2440.c +++ b/arch/arm/mach-s3c24xx/mach-mini2440.c @@ -634,8 +634,8 @@ static void __init mini2440_init(void) s3c_gpio_cfgpin(S3C2410_GPC(0), S3C2410_GPC0_LEND); /* Turn the backlight early on */ - WARN_ON(gpio_request(S3C2410_GPG(4), "backlight")); - gpio_direction_output(S3C2410_GPG(4), 1); + WARN_ON(gpio_request_one(S3C2410_GPG(4), GPIOF_OUT_INIT_HIGH, NULL)); + gpio_free(S3C2410_GPG(4)); /* remove pullup on optional PWM backlight -- unused on 3.5 and 7"s */ s3c_gpio_setpull(S3C2410_GPB(1), S3C_GPIO_PULL_UP); -- 1.7.4.1
